Output 566ca13aaf9473bb2a14f2a7c1c1029ee3a81459dbc1e0ea11390a93faa7c906:1

value
626040
script pubkey
OP_0 OP_PUSHBYTES_20 307dd9e43a8e637f8bf3171ccf71b37864dc2007
address
ltc1qxp7anep63e3hlzlnzuwv7udn0pjdcgq89296eu
transaction
566ca13aaf9473bb2a14f2a7c1c1029ee3a81459dbc1e0ea11390a93faa7c906
spent
true